PLO calls on EU to change strategy for peace in Israel-Palestine conflict

A member of the Palestinian Liberation Organization, or PLO, executive committee, Hanan Ashrawi, asked the European Union special representative to Middle East peace process, Federico Gentilini, on Wednesday to augment its global strategy in addressing the security situation in the IsraelPalestine conflict.

During a meeting in Ramallah, Ashrawi argued that because Israel is actively destroying the prospects of stability in the region, it is necessary to focus on peace and not merely on the process.

She emphasized the need for Europe and governments around the world to take a new approach and strategic policy to put an end to the Israeli military occupation, and establish an independent Palestinian state.

Both officials discussed the situation on the ground and the “continuing violations of international law and human rights by Israel.”

On the anniversary of the truce in the recent 2014 Israel war on Gaza, Ashrawi called for lifting the Israeli blockade on the Gaza Strip, and stressed the importance of ending internal Palestinian divisions.
